Zaleszany [zalɛˈʂanɨ] is a village in Stalowa Wola County, Subcarpathian Voivodeship, in south-eastern Poland. It is the seat of the gmina (administrative district) called Gmina Zaleszany. It lies approximately 13 kilometres (8 mi) north-west of Stalowa Wola and 69 km (43 mi) north of the regional capital Rzeszów.
Map of Zaleszany, Poland
The village has a population of 1,000.
Poet and soldier Józef Mączka was born here.
